Set sail on a comfortable speedboat for an unforgettable dolphin watching tour in the Maldives. Cruise through stunning islands before reaching Dolphin Point, where you can witness dolphins leaping and playing in their natural habitat. This tour allows you to appreciate the Maldives' breathtaking beauty while enjoying the expertise of seasoned crews who know the best spots for dolphin sightings. With safety equipment and mineral waters included, every moment promises excitement and wonder.

Malé, the capital of the Maldives, is a vibrant and densely populated island city known for its bustling markets, historic mosques, and stunning architecture. Despite its small size, Malé offers a unique blend of urban life and tropical charm, making it a fascinating destination for travelers.
